Foros Club Delphi

Foros Club Delphi (https://www.clubdelphi.com/foros/index.php)
-   Varios (https://www.clubdelphi.com/foros/forumdisplay.php?f=11)
-   -   Forzar Inserción en un dbGrid (https://www.clubdelphi.com/foros/showthread.php?t=19093)

AGAG4 04-03-2005 02:43:07

Forzar Inserción en un dbGrid
 
Esta pregunta se les hará tonta ó bien es muy tonta pero ya estuve investigando y no he encontrado exactamente lo que quiero.

Tengo un dbGrid con 6 columnas cada columna conectada a su respectivo Campo de un ibDataset de un Maestro-Detalle, lo que quiero es que cuando el Usuario presione un ENTER en la columna 5 automaticamente Grabe el Registro Actual e Inserte un registro al final de la lista, cosa que no hace dicho dbGrid por lo que me suena a que se debe hacer un Forsejeo para que lo aplique, como lo he mencionado yo le pongo la instruccion tDataset.Inset después de darle un enter en la columa 5, me Inserta el Registro pero hasta el Inicio en vez de hacerlo al final, Como lo hace el dbGrid Naturalmente al momento de llegar a la columna 6 Guarda Registro Actual e Inserta uno Nuevo.

Agradezco cualquier sugerencia.

Lepe 04-03-2005 11:30:54

Has probado a poner dataset.Append ?
El dbgrid tiene alguna ordenación o índice que al añadir, el primer campo sea el primero en el orden??


Saludos

AGAG4 04-03-2005 17:36:28

Gracias Lepe
 
Con el Append me funciono, lo raro, que pensaba que hacían lo mismo el Insert y Append, ya veo que no, Muchas gracias y....

Que tenga buen día.


La franja horaria es GMT +2. Ahora son las 06:38:45.

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i